Special features regarding the international orientationThe department has a portfolio of international partner universities that enables students to study abroad in the key economic regions of the world. In addition, the school offers a dual-degree programme with 2 international partner universities. Other international elements include: semesters of international workshops (specialisation: International business, entrepreneurship, logistics, guest lectures and shadowing by visiting international professors, collaborative doctorate programme with two international partner universities.

Special features regarding the equipmentWell equipped PC pools, e-learning platform, multi-group work room for project and small group work; Software equipment for research work (SPSS, MAXQDA), ERP software, Business Innovation Lab (BIL) with current techniques (3D process chain (scan, design and printing), robotics etc.).

Support for foundersCourse content relevant to start-ups is a regular part of the Business Administration curriculum. In addition, department lecturers are involved in cross-faculty entrepreneurship events at the university (entrepreneurship elective, lecture series on entrepreneurship). A large number of teachers of the department have their own start-up experience, which is integrated regularly into their courses. Again and again, student start-up projects choose teachers of the departments as their mentors. There is also a start-up service at HAW Hamburg.
